[News Script: Theater closes]

Description: Script from the WBAP-TV/NBC station in Fort Worth, Texas, covering a news story about the closing of the Margo Jones theater due to insufficient funds. The theater was open for 12 years and closes with the production of Othello.
Date: December 13, 1959
